Our process, step by step
Prior to snowfall, we run a site-specific checklist: note drains, prep melt, and assign crews to zones. Coordinators monitor live radar and adjust routes as the sky changes.
When flakes start, operators roll out with pre-set run cards. Blade settings stay conservative near curbs to guard your investment. Hand crews stage to walkways and work in sync with plows so staff move freely.
During long events, we re-pass priority areas every 60-90 minutes. Salt is topped where shade invite refreeze. We log photos every round so you see exactly what was cleared.
Once accumulation stops, we perform a closure pass to push back piles, treat slick spots, and deliver a recap with timestamps and follow-up plan. If temps will drop, we set a preventive touch to block black ice.
